[CBSE AIPMT 2008] If uncertainty in position and momentum are equal, then uncertainty in velocity is

0.(1/m)√(h/(2π))
1.√(h/2π)
2.(1/m)√(h/π)
3.√(h/π)
Explanation

Δx·Δp ≥ h/(4π). Given Δx = Δp: (Δp)² = h/(4π) → Δp = √(h/4π). Δv = Δp/m = (1/m)√(h/4π) = (1/m) × (1/2)√(h/π) = (1/(2m))√(h/π). This simplifies to (1/m)√(h/4π).
